kernel: dm: call the resume method on internal suspend

A flaw was found in the Linux kernel’s device-mapper dm component. The issue arises during internal suspend operations where the resume method is not correctly called. This issue leads to problems such as list corruption, specifically observed when running the lvm2 test suite. The problem occurs...
